In Memory of Brian Harper (April 6, 2022)

They say an Amazon tractor-trailer driver, 53-year-old Larousse Desrosiers, of Boston, hit five cars. It appears that the Amazon tractor-trailer also caught on fire.

Police confirm two people were killed: Brian Harper, 33, of Rotterdam and the driver of one of the cars, whose name hasn’t been released yet. Two people dead in Thruway crash

The crash in the eastbound lanes between Albany and Schenectady just before 8 a.m. claimed the life of Brian M. Harper, 33, of Rotterdam, who was driving a 2014 BMW when it was struck by the 2012 Freightliner truck. . . Rotterdam man among 2 killed in Thruway crash

Because the bottom of a truck is higher than the bumper of passenger vehicles, when there is a collision the smaller vehicle easily slides under the truck and the first point of impact is the windshield. Seatbelts, airbags, and car crumple zones do not function as intended in underride crashes —frontside, and rear — leaving passenger vehicle occupants vulnerable to life-threatening injuries.

In Memory of Jeffrey Hilbert (April 4, 2022)

“A Penske box truck collided with a Toyota passenger vehicle injuring two people inside the vehicle. The force of the impact pushed the Toyota sedan into the desert. The truck then struck a Nissan Altima sedan killing the lone driver. A semi truck then came along and struck the Penske box truck,” said Graves.

On April 5, DPS officials identified the Nissan Altima driver as 69-year-old Jeffrey Hilbert of Wickenburg. Penske truck driver arrested, accused of manslaughter in Surprise crash on Grand Avenue

In Memory of  Edy Adaleberto Quich Osorio & Victor Fabian Ventura (April 5, 2022)

Alabama State Troopers identified the victims as Edy Adaleberto Quich Osorio, 33, of Jasper, and Victor Fabian Ventura, 52, of Argentina. . .

Authorities said Osorio was driving a 2001 Toyota Rav 4 that struck the rear of a Freightliner tractor-trailer that was stopped on the roadway because of a previous crash. 2 killed when SUV rammed into back of stopped tractor-trailer on I-20

In Memory of Tyrell White (April 1, 2022)

According to LSP spokesman Taylor Scrantz, an initial investigation showed the crash occurred as a 2020 Freightliner UPS delivery truck was stopped in the northbound lane of La. 77.

At the same time, Tyrell White, 24, of Maringouin, was traveling north along the highway in a 2003 Chevrolet Trailblazer when, for reasons still under investigation, he failed to stop and struck the truck from behind. 24-year-old man killed in Iberville Parish crash, Louisiana State Police says

In Memory of Sean Lyle (April 2, 2022)

According to Sgt. Harrison with Georgia State Patrol, a preliminary investigation shows a tractor-trailer was parked in the emergency lane of I-75 due to a mechanical failure.

. . . a red Hyundai was traveling in the middle lane and a white Toyota was traveling in the right lane. The driver of the red Hyundai failed to maintain their lane and crashed into the white Toyota.

The driver of the red Hyundai then crashed into the trailer portion of the tractor trailer and suffered fatal injures. He was identified as 30-year-old Sean Lyle, of Gainesville. One dead after crash on I-75 in Dooly County

In Memory of Michael Lee Tu (March 25, 2022)

The 35-year-old driver of a black Toyota Tacoma pickup died Friday afternoon after rear-ending a fully loaded trailer being towed by a Mack semi-truck on Interstate 5, according to Oregon State Police.

Michael Lee Tu, Woodburn, was driving north on I-5 near milepost 276 about 1:40 p.m. when he crashed into the semi-truck driven by a 49-year-old driver of Longview, Washington, according to OSP’s initial investigation. The semi-truck was traveling slowly due to heavy traffic. Woodburn man dies in 1-5 crash with semi-truck

In Memory of Noah Blessing (March 24, 2022)

State police said Noah J. Blessing, 18, was driving a 1995 Dodge Stratus north on Stoughstown Road when he failed to come to a complete stop at the intersection with Route 11. His vehicle was struck by an eastbound 2015 International Harvester driven by Marvin H. Shoemaker, 68, of Shippensburg.

The Dodge began to spin and the tractor-trailer driver, in an attempt to avoid striking Blessing’s vehicle, veered to the north side of the road, where the rig came to rest after striking a wall on the roadside, police said. The Dodge continued to spin until it became wedged between the truck’s trailer and the stone wall. Teen driver dies in Route 11 crash with tractor-trailer: state police
